Description

A Bruker MPA II is a multi-purpose, Fourier Transform Near-Infrared (FT-NIR) Spectrometer used for fast, non-destructive quality control and process analysis of liquids, solids, and semi-solids. It features a modular design with various sampling accessories, such as fiber optic probes and an integrating sphere, making it adaptable for diverse applications in the food, feed, pharmaceutical, cosmetic, and chemical industries to determine parameters like moisture, fat, and protein content.
